Freigeben über


IDevicesOperations Schnittstelle

Definition

GeräteOperationsvorgänge.

public interface IDevicesOperations
type IDevicesOperations = interface
Public Interface IDevicesOperations

Methoden

BeginCreateOrUpdateSecuritySettingsWithHttpMessagesAsync(String, SecuritySettings, String, Dictionary<String,List<String>>, CancellationToken)

Updates die Sicherheitseinstellungen auf einem Data Box Edge-/Data Box Gateway-Gerät.

BeginDeleteW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Löscht das Gerät Data Box Edge/Data Box Gateway.

BeginDownloadUpdatesW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Lädt die Updates auf ein Data Box Edge-/Data Box Gateway-Gerät herunter.

BeginInstallUpdatesW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Installiert die Updates auf dem Data Box Edge/Data Box Gateway-Gerät.

BeginScanForUpdatesW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Sucht auf einem Data Box Edge-/Data Box Gateway-Gerät nach Updates.

CreateOrUpdateSecuritySettingsWithHttpMessagesAsync(String, SecuritySettings, String, Dictionary<String,List<String>>, CancellationToken)

Updates die Sicherheitseinstellungen auf einem Data Box Edge-/Data Box Gateway-Gerät.

CreateOrUpdateWithHttpMessagesAsync(String, DataBoxEdgeDevice, String, Dictionary<String,List<String>>, CancellationToken)

Erstellt oder aktualisiert eine Data Box Edge/Data Box Gateway-Ressource.

DeleteW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Löscht das Gerät Data Box Edge/Data Box Gateway.

DownloadUpdatesW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Lädt die Updates auf ein Data Box Edge-/Data Box Gateway-Gerät herunter.

GenerateCertificateW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Generiert ein Zertifikat für den Aktivierungsschlüssel.

GetExtendedInformationW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Ruft zusätzliche Informationen für das angegebene Azure Stack Edge/Data Box Gateway-Gerät ab.

GetNetworkSettingsW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Ruft die Netzwerkeinstellungen des angegebenen Data Box Edge-/Data Box Gateway-Geräts ab.

GetUpdateSummaryW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Ruft Informationen zur Verfügbarkeit von Updates ab, die auf der letzten Überprüfung des Geräts basieren. Außerdem werden Informationen zu laufenden Download- oder Installationsaufträgen auf dem Gerät abgerufen.

GetW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Ruft die Eigenschaften des Data Box Edge/Data Box Gateway-Geräts ab.

InstallUpdatesW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Installiert die Updates auf dem Data Box Edge/Data Box Gateway-Gerät.

ListByResourceGroupNextWithHttpMessagesAsync(String, Dictionary<String,List<String>>, CancellationToken)

Ruft alle Data Box Edge-/Data Box Gateway-Geräte in einer Ressourcengruppe ab.

ListByResourceGroupW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Ruft alle Data Box Edge-/Data Box Gateway-Geräte in einer Ressourcengruppe ab.

ListBySubscriptionNextWithHttpMessagesAsync(String, Dictionary<String,List<String>>, CancellationToken)

Ruft alle Data Box Edge-/Data Box Gateway-Geräte in einem Abonnement ab.

ListBySubscriptionWithHttpMessagesAsync(String, Dictionary<String,List<String>>, CancellationToken)

Ruft alle Data Box Edge-/Data Box Gateway-Geräte in einem Abonnement ab.

ScanForUpdatesWithHttpMessagesAsync(String, String, Dictionary<String,List<String>>, CancellationToken)

Sucht auf einem Data Box Edge-/Data Box Gateway-Gerät nach Updates.

UpdateExtendedInformationWithHttpMessagesAsync(String, DataBoxEdgeDeviceExtendedInfoPatch, String, Dictionary<String,List<String>>, CancellationToken)

Ruft zusätzliche Informationen für das angegebene Data Box Edge-/Data Box Gateway-Gerät ab.

UpdateWithHttpMessagesAsync(String, DataBoxEdgeDevicePatch, String, Dictionary<String,List<String>>, CancellationToken)

Ändert eine Data Box Edge-/Data Box Gateway-Ressource.

UploadCertificateWithHttpMessagesAsync(String, UploadCertificateRequest, String, Dictionary<String,List<String>>, CancellationToken)

Lädt das Registrierungszertifikat für das Gerät hoch.

Erweiterungsmethoden

BeginCreateOrUpdateSecuritySettings(IDevicesOperations, String, SecuritySettings, String)

Updates die Sicherheitseinstellungen auf einem Data Box Edge-/Data Box Gateway-Gerät.

BeginCreateOrUpdateSecuritySettingsAsync(IDevicesOperations, String, SecuritySettings, String, CancellationToken)

Updates die Sicherheitseinstellungen auf einem Data Box Edge-/Data Box Gateway-Gerät.

BeginDelete(IDevicesOperations, String, String)

Löscht das Gerät Data Box Edge/Data Box Gateway.

BeginDeleteAsync(IDevicesOperations, String, String, CancellationToken)

Löscht das Gerät Data Box Edge/Data Box Gateway.

BeginDownloadUpdates(IDevicesOperations, String, String)

Lädt die Updates auf ein Data Box Edge-/Data Box Gateway-Gerät herunter.

BeginDownloadUpdatesAsync(IDevicesOperations, String, String, CancellationToken)

Lädt die Updates auf ein Data Box Edge-/Data Box Gateway-Gerät herunter.

BeginInstallUpdates(IDevicesOperations, String, String)

Installiert die Updates auf dem Data Box Edge/Data Box Gateway-Gerät.

BeginInstallUpdatesAsync(IDevicesOperations, String, String, CancellationToken)

Installiert die Updates auf dem Data Box Edge/Data Box Gateway-Gerät.

BeginScanForUpdates(IDevicesOperations, String, String)

Sucht auf einem Data Box Edge-/Data Box Gateway-Gerät nach Updates.

BeginScanForUpdatesAsync(IDevicesOperations, String, String, CancellationToken)

Sucht auf einem Data Box Edge-/Data Box Gateway-Gerät nach Updates.

CreateOrUpdate(IDevicesOperations, String, DataBoxEdgeDevice, String)

Erstellt oder aktualisiert eine Data Box Edge/Data Box Gateway-Ressource.

CreateOrUpdateAsync(IDevicesOperations, String, DataBoxEdgeDevice, String, CancellationToken)

Erstellt oder aktualisiert eine Data Box Edge/Data Box Gateway-Ressource.

CreateOrUpdateSecuritySettings(IDevicesOperations, String, SecuritySettings, String)

Updates die Sicherheitseinstellungen auf einem Data Box Edge-/Data Box Gateway-Gerät.

CreateOrUpdateSecuritySettingsAsync(IDevicesOperations, String, SecuritySettings, String, CancellationToken)

Updates die Sicherheitseinstellungen auf einem Data Box Edge-/Data Box Gateway-Gerät.

Delete(IDevicesOperations, String, String)

Löscht das Gerät Data Box Edge/Data Box Gateway.

DeleteAsync(IDevicesOperations, String, String, CancellationToken)

Löscht das Gerät Data Box Edge/Data Box Gateway.

DownloadUpdates(IDevicesOperations, String, String)

Lädt die Updates auf ein Data Box Edge-/Data Box Gateway-Gerät herunter.

DownloadUpdatesAsync(IDevicesOperations, String, String, CancellationToken)

Lädt die Updates auf ein Data Box Edge-/Data Box Gateway-Gerät herunter.

GenerateCertificate(IDevicesOperations, String, String)

Generiert ein Zertifikat für den Aktivierungsschlüssel.

GenerateCertificateAsync(IDevicesOperations, String, String, CancellationToken)

Generiert ein Zertifikat für den Aktivierungsschlüssel.

Get(IDevicesOperations, String, String)

Ruft die Eigenschaften des Data Box Edge/Data Box Gateway-Geräts ab.

GetAsync(IDevicesOperations, String, String, CancellationToken)

Ruft die Eigenschaften des Data Box Edge/Data Box Gateway-Geräts ab.

GetExtendedInformation(IDevicesOperations, String, String)

Ruft zusätzliche Informationen für das angegebene Azure Stack Edge/Data Box Gateway-Gerät ab.

GetExtendedInformationAsync(IDevicesOperations, String, String, CancellationToken)

Ruft zusätzliche Informationen für das angegebene Azure Stack Edge/Data Box Gateway-Gerät ab.

GetNetworkSettings(IDevicesOperations, String, String)

Ruft die Netzwerkeinstellungen des angegebenen Data Box Edge-/Data Box Gateway-Geräts ab.

GetNetworkSettingsAsync(IDevicesOperations, String, String, CancellationToken)

Ruft die Netzwerkeinstellungen des angegebenen Data Box Edge-/Data Box Gateway-Geräts ab.

GetUpdateSummary(IDevicesOperations, String, String)

Ruft Informationen zur Verfügbarkeit von Updates ab, die auf der letzten Überprüfung des Geräts basieren. Außerdem werden Informationen zu laufenden Download- oder Installationsaufträgen auf dem Gerät abgerufen.

GetUpdateSummaryAsync(IDevicesOperations, String, String, CancellationToken)

Ruft Informationen zur Verfügbarkeit von Updates ab, die auf der letzten Überprüfung des Geräts basieren. Außerdem werden Informationen zu laufenden Download- oder Installationsaufträgen auf dem Gerät abgerufen.

InstallUpdates(IDevicesOperations, String, String)

Installiert die Updates auf dem Data Box Edge/Data Box Gateway-Gerät.

InstallUpdatesAsync(IDevicesOperations, String, String, CancellationToken)

Installiert die Updates auf dem Data Box Edge/Data Box Gateway-Gerät.

ListByResourceGroup(IDevicesOperations, String, String)

Ruft alle Data Box Edge-/Data Box Gateway-Geräte in einer Ressourcengruppe ab.

ListByResourceGroupAsync(IDevicesOperations, String, String, CancellationToken)

Ruft alle Data Box Edge-/Data Box Gateway-Geräte in einer Ressourcengruppe ab.

ListByResourceGroupNext(IDevicesOperations, String)

Ruft alle Data Box Edge-/Data Box Gateway-Geräte in einer Ressourcengruppe ab.

ListByResourceGroupNextAsync(IDevicesOperations, String, CancellationToken)

Ruft alle Data Box Edge-/Data Box Gateway-Geräte in einer Ressourcengruppe ab.

ListBySubscription(IDevicesOperations, String)

Ruft alle Data Box Edge-/Data Box Gateway-Geräte in einem Abonnement ab.

ListBySubscriptionAsync(IDevicesOperations, String, CancellationToken)

Ruft alle Data Box Edge-/Data Box Gateway-Geräte in einem Abonnement ab.

ListBySubscriptionNext(IDevicesOperations, String)

Ruft alle Data Box Edge-/Data Box Gateway-Geräte in einem Abonnement ab.

ListBySubscriptionNextAsync(IDevicesOperations, String, CancellationToken)

Ruft alle Data Box Edge-/Data Box Gateway-Geräte in einem Abonnement ab.

ScanForUpdates(IDevicesOperations, String, String)

Sucht auf einem Data Box Edge-/Data Box Gateway-Gerät nach Updates.

ScanForUpdatesAsync(IDevicesOperations, String, String, CancellationToken)

Sucht auf einem Data Box Edge-/Data Box Gateway-Gerät nach Updates.

Update(IDevicesOperations, String, DataBoxEdgeDevicePatch, String)

Ändert eine Data Box Edge-/Data Box Gateway-Ressource.

UpdateAsync(IDevicesOperations, String, DataBoxEdgeDevicePatch, String, CancellationToken)

Ändert eine Data Box Edge-/Data Box Gateway-Ressource.

UpdateExtendedInformation(IDevicesOperations, String, DataBoxEdgeDeviceExtendedInfoPatch, String)

Ruft zusätzliche Informationen für das angegebene Data Box Edge-/Data Box Gateway-Gerät ab.

UpdateExtendedInformationAsync(IDevicesOperations, String, DataBoxEdgeDeviceExtendedInfoPatch, String, CancellationToken)

Ruft zusätzliche Informationen für das angegebene Data Box Edge-/Data Box Gateway-Gerät ab.

UploadCertificate(IDevicesOperations, String, UploadCertificateRequest, String)

Lädt das Registrierungszertifikat für das Gerät hoch.

UploadCertificateAsync(IDevicesOperations, String, UploadCertificateRequest, String, CancellationToken)

Lädt das Registrierungszertifikat für das Gerät hoch.

GenerateActivationKey(IDevicesOperations, String, String, String)

Verwenden Sie diese Methode, um den Aktivierungsschlüssel für ein Gerät zu generieren, um es bei der ASE-Ressource zu registrieren.

GenerateCIK(IDevicesOperations)

Diese Methode generiert den CIK mit einer Länge von 128 Zeichen.

GetAsymmetricEncryptedSecret(IDevicesOperations, String, String, String, String)

Verwenden Sie diese Methode, um die Benutzergeheimnisse (Speicherkontozugriffsschlüssel, Volumecontainerverschlüsselungsschlüssel usw.) mit CIK zu verschlüsseln.

Gilt für: